She stole the hearts of the nation when she appeared on Love Island in 2017, and now fans will get to see a LOT more of Camilla Thurlow as she's only gone and landed her own TV show!

Camilla, who is still dating her Love Island Prince Jamie Jewitt, will star in her own show What Camilla Did Next, which has been commissioned by ITVBe. The show will follow Camilla's rise to stardom as she gives fans an insight into her romance with Jamie, her hectic lifestyle and her incredible work for charity.

Before finding fame on Love Island last year, Camilla was a humanitarian worker, with the new programme showing the reality star going back to her roots as she visits Cambodia where she used to work for the charity HALO Trust.

As well as showing the struggles and challenges of the trip, What Camilla Did Next will also document her passion to help make the world a safer place.

Fans will also love the part of the show which gives an insight into her romance with model Jamie. Since he entered the Love Island villa and swept her off her feet in 2017, the pair have been inseparable.

It was only back in August that fans of the loved-up pair thought they were engaged. 28-year-old Jamie got hearts racing and tongues wagging whilst on a camping holiday with Camilla's family after 28-year-old Camilla uploaded a video to her Instagram page which left fans CONVINCED he'd proposed - especially as she posted it with the caption, 'The one you’ve been waiting for, can’t believe it @jamiejewitt_ 😳.'

In the clip, Jamie could be heard asking Camilla to come join him on the end of the pier, with Camilla saying she's "nervous" and "scared," and as Jamie reveals he's got a question to ask her, he adds he's "not dressed for the occasion" and that he's filming it because plenty of people "will want to see this."

Looking as though he's about to get down on one knee, Jamie said, "I've got a question for you, look, I'm nervous, the question is... do you remember that pie prank?" - talking about a prank Camilla previously pulled on him.

However, before she has any time to respond, Jamie has shoved her into the water, leaving fans in stitches.
